--- Comment #9 from Jamin Collins <jamin.collins at gmail dot com> ---
why not simply have debugedit detect (or watch) whether it has accounted for
the full file contents.  If it has, great, do its thing.  If it has not, leave
the file untouched/altered.

If in the course of doing its work, debugedit does not account for the full
file contents, then the file is (as has been indicated) not a proper spec
conforming ELF file.  As such, debugedit (and other ELF tools) should probably
leave the file as-is, unless explicitly told otherwise (perhaps an additional
flag).
